eeww.. tray icon? eeeew? LOL I much rather the cleaner interface of just pressing FN + F5. When it's on, the light turns on and the icon shows up. Press it again and it all disappears like it's not even installed... nice and clean.

as for your question tho... sorry i'm not sure but i think they are broadcom stuff. Vista has built in drivers which can support everything based on what's connected. When i connected my Motorola H700 it downloaded the driver from Windows update for it that enabled hands free and other things. When i connected the Bluespoon stereo headsets, it downloaded drivers for that too. Connected my Blackjack 2 it download that and enabled activesync BT sync. So whatever you want to connect to it it will just download drivers for it and off it goes working.
